Prince Harry and Meghan Markle to Britain again

Harry and Meghan will arrive in Britain in early September to attend a series of charity events, a spokesperson has announced.
A spokesman said: "The Duke and Duchess of Sussex, Prince Harry and Meghan Markle, are delighted to visit several charities close to their hearts in early September," according to the British newspaper, The Independent.
This visit will be the first time that Prince Harry and Meghan Markle have returned to the United Kingdom, since they attended the "Platinum Jubilee" celebrations of his grandmother, Queen Elizabeth II, in early June.

Prince Harry and Meghan Markle's trip to Britain will include a visit to Manchester on September 5, where they will attend the One Young World Summit, which brings together young leaders from more than 190 countries.
Harry serves as a consultant to the organization, along with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au, British billionaire businessman Richard Branson, and Jamie Oliver.
Prince Harry and Meghan Markle's spokesperson added that they will then travel to Germany to attend the Invictus Games Dusseldorf 2023 One Year to Go event, before returning to the UK for the WellChild Awards on September 8.
Meghan and Harry attended the awards ceremony previously in 2019, before stepping down as senior members of the British royal family in 2020.
The Duke and Duchess of Sussex made their first public appearance in the UK for more than two years in June, when they attended Thanksgiving service at St Paul's Cathedral.
